aboutsummaryrefslogtreecommitdiffstats
path: root/actionpack/lib/sprockets
diff options
context:
space:
mode:
authorRafael Mendonça França <rafaelmfranca@gmail.com>2012-09-20 19:48:08 -0300
committerRafael Mendonça França <rafaelmfranca@gmail.com>2012-09-20 19:54:14 -0300
commit98f80218d4a588bd4bcace2ae534b9a791d381f9 (patch)
tree42d95b39ee942520f5c0db09444bdc2791b456c2 /actionpack/lib/sprockets
parent9d07aceb504c0730d5777624d1c3ff77addc61a0 (diff)
downloadrails-98f80218d4a588bd4bcace2ae534b9a791d381f9.tar.gz
rails-98f80218d4a588bd4bcace2ae534b9a791d381f9.tar.bz2
rails-98f80218d4a588bd4bcace2ae534b9a791d381f9.zip
Revert "Revert "Respect `config.digest = false` for `asset_path`""
This reverts commit 54f55746a70a7091341e84236498203118a7fbb4. Reason: the last commit fixed the failing case
Diffstat (limited to 'actionpack/lib/sprockets')
-rw-r--r--actionpack/lib/sprockets/helpers/rails_helper.rb4
1 files changed, 3 insertions, 1 deletions
diff --git a/actionpack/lib/sprockets/helpers/rails_helper.rb b/actionpack/lib/sprockets/helpers/rails_helper.rb
index 8f0e0f8ee1..690c71b472 100644
--- a/actionpack/lib/sprockets/helpers/rails_helper.rb
+++ b/actionpack/lib/sprockets/helpers/rails_helper.rb
@@ -147,7 +147,9 @@ module Sprockets
if source[0] == ?/
source
else
- source = digest_for(source) unless options[:digest] == false
+ if digest_assets && options[:digest] != false
+ source = digest_for(source)
+ end
source = File.join(dir, source)
source = "/#{source}" unless source =~ /^\//
source